Subject: [PATCH v2 0/2] Add support for new channels on 60GHz band
Date: Mon, 13 May 2019 17:42:32 +0300	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1557758554-18907-1-git-send-email-ailizaro@codeaurora.org> (raw)

The following set of patches add support for new channels on
60GHz band and EDMG channels:
-Nl80211 support for EDMG channels
-Wil6210 support for EDMG channels

Alexei Avshalom Lazar (2):
  nl80211: Add support for EDMG channels
  wil6210: Add EDMG channel support
